Teddy Dunn

This gallery contains 20 images divided over 2 titles.

Edward Wilkes "Teddy" Dunn (born June 19, 1980) is an American actor known for his portrayal of Duncan Kane in the Rob Thomas television series Veronica Mars which he portrayed for 44 episodes.